The Standards Council of Canada (SCC) and the United Kingdom Accreditation Service (UKAS) have strengthened our cooperation arrangement, marking a new chapter in SCC and UKAS’s history of collaboration.

The renewed agreement signals a refocus on Canada-UK relations within the context of accreditation and conformity assessments, which can play a key role in facilitating trade between Canada and the UK.

Partnership with UKAS

Accreditation is a critical driver of economic prosperity,” says Chantal Guay, CEO of SCC. “We are thrilled to renew our partnership with UKAS and are excited that our organizations will continue working closely to further strengthen our relationship and the links between our respective accreditation systems."

"Accreditation helps to underpin the credibility, safety, and performance of goods and services. High-quality accreditation services create market confidence at home and internationally by helping conformity assessment bodies conform to national and international standards.”

Important cooperation arrangement

Matt Gantley, UKAS CEO also welcomes this development: “UKAS is very pleased to strengthen our ties with SCC in this important cooperation arrangement, which places emphasis on quality and technical competence – providing confidence in international trade between our two nations. We look forward to working together to provide accreditation which supports the products and services we all rely upon.”

Through this partnership, both organizations will strive to:

  • support the strengthening of Canada-UK trade through accreditation and conformity assessments;
  • undertake activities to promote awareness and enhance understanding of other countries’ accreditation system, with the aim of improving market access and boosting Canada-UK trade and competitiveness;
  • share resources and best practices, exchange views, and collaborate within international and regional accreditation organizations, such as the International Accreditation Forum (IAF) and the lnternational Laboratory Accreditation Co-operation (ILAC)
